WebNov 4, 2024 · Herbal supplements can strongly affect the body. Some don't work well with prescription medicines. This is called a medicine interaction. Herbal supplements can interact with medicines used to treat heart and blood vessel problems, such as high blood pressure and heart failure. Some of these medicine interactions can be risky. WebSome people have allergic reactions to garlic. Taking garlic supplements may increase the risk of bleeding. WebJan 1, 2024 · Small studies suggest garlic supplements may slightly lower blood pressure. Heart risks. Garlic supplements can increase the levels and effects of some medications for heart health, such as blood thinners (causing bleeding), cholesterol-lowering drugs (causing muscle damage), and blood pressure drugs (causing dangerous drops in blood pressure).
